How do you figure that? The 26th pick will only net like $970k in rookie year salary and it offsets the $500k cap hold for being below 12 players on the roster. That means their first round pick would only cost them $500k extra against the cap than if they didn't draft a player. It's a very low price to pay for young talent. Their 2nd round pick is already accounted for on the cap when you consider the cap hold.If they dump the pick that means they have the cap in mind. This would likely signal that some big signings are in the works. They could still take the pick and sign but I think it is a huge signal if they do dump. Just my opinion.
